Loose tile repair services involve fixing tiles that have become unstable, cracked, or detached from their original position. This process typically includes removing the loose or damaged tiles, preparing the underlying surface, and securely reattaching or replacing the tiles to restore the surface’s integrity. Service providers may also apply new grout or sealants to ensure the repaired area remains durable and resistant to future issues. This type of repair helps maintain the appearance and safety of tiled surfaces, preventing further damage that could lead to more costly repairs down the line.
Many common problems lead homeowners to seek loose tile repair services. These issues often include tiles that have shifted due to settling or structural movement, cracks caused by impacts or temperature changes, or tiles that have lifted over time from adhesive failure. Loose tiles can pose safety hazards, such as tripping or slipping, and can also allow water or debris to seep underneath, potentially causing damage to the underlying surface. Addressing these problems promptly can help preserve the longevity of tiled surfaces in kitchens, bathrooms, entryways, or outdoor patios.

The overview below groups typical Loose Tile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Lansing, MI.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or loose tile repairs in Lansing and nearby areas generally fall between $100 and $300. Many routine fixes, such as re-adhering a few tiles, tend to land within this range. Fewer projects reach the higher end of this band unless additional work is needed.
Moderate Fixes - More involved repairs, like replacing several tiles or fixing underlying issues, usually cost between $300 and $800. Many projects in this category are common and stay within this range, while larger or more complex repairs can push the cost higher.
Full Tile Replacement - Replacing an entire section or area of loose tiles typically costs from $800 to $2,500. Most full replacements fall into this range, though larger or detailed projects may exceed this estimate based on size and materials.
Complete Floor Overhaul - For extensive loose tile repairs or complete floor replacements, costs can range from $2,500 up to $5,000 or more. Such large projects are less frequent but can be necessary for significant damage or redesigns, with costs varying based on scope and materials used.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es tiles to become loose? Loose tiles can result from age, improper installation, or structural movement in the underlying surface.
How can loose tile repair improve my space? Repairing loose tiles can restore the appearance and functionality of floors, walls, or countertops, preventing further damage.
What types of tiles can local contractors repair? Contractors can typically repair ceramic, porcelain, stone, and other common tile materials that have become loose or damaged.
Is loose tile repair a DIY project? While some minor fixes are possible, professional repair services are recommended to ensure proper adhesion and long-lasting results.
How do local service providers handle loose tile repairs? They assess the cause of looseness, remove damaged tiles if necessary, and re-install or replace tiles to match the existing surface.
